Coinhub has not been charged with fraud or any crime; all regulatory findings to date relate to consumer-protection violations including excessive fees and missing disclosures.","sections":[{"content":"Coinhub is a Bitcoin ATM network operated by LSGT Services LLC, a Nevada-based entity. The company also markets its machines under the name 'Lowest Fee Bitcoin ATMs.' As of mid-2026, Coinhub operates approximately 2,000 kiosk locations across the United States, making it one of the country's largest surviving crypto ATM operators following the May 2026 Chapter 11 bankruptcy filing by Bitcoin Depot, which had previously held the largest U.S. market share with more than 8,400 machines. Logan Short has been identified as the company's CEO, with his father Christopher Short also involved in operations. The company expanded its physical presence in January 2026 with the opening of in-person exchange branches in Las Vegas, Nevada, and Phoenix, Arizona. Coinhub charges transaction fees reported at approximately 24.99%, with rates at some locations reportedly reaching 30%, substantially above the 1% or less typical of online brokers. The company advertises daily limits of up to $50,000.","heading":"Company Overview and Market Position","sources":[{"url":"https://apps.bostonglobe.com/2026/07/storylab/coinhub-bitcoin-atm-crypto-scam/","name":"Boston Globe: Bitcoin ATM scams are invading Mass. and we're not doing enough about it (July 2026)","type":"news_article","credibility":2},{"url":"https://ir.bitcoindepot.com/news-events/press-releases/detail/127/bitcoin-depot-initiates-voluntary-chapter-11-process-to","name":"Bitcoin Depot Initiates Voluntary Chapter 11 Process — press release","type":"official","credibility":1},{"url":"https://coingape.com/press-releases/coinhub-exchange-brings-bank-like-crypto-experience-to-las-vegas-and-phoenix/amp/","name":"Coinhub Exchange Las Vegas and Phoenix opening — CoinGape","type":"news_article","credibility":3}],"severity":"medium"},{"content":"On October 31, 2025, the California Department of Financial Protection and Innovation (DFPI) announced a $675,000 enforcement action against LSGT Services LLC doing business as Coinhub. The DFPI found four categories of violations under California's Digital Financial Assets Law (DFAL): (1) charging markup fees in excess of regulatory maximums; (2) accepting cash transactions above the daily $1,000 legal limit; (3) omitting required information from transaction receipts; and (4) failing to provide legally mandated consumer disclaimers before transactions were completed. The consent order requires $105,000 to be paid as restitution to California consumers who were overcharged. DFPI Commissioner KC Mohseni stated the agency intended to 'root out bad actors and scammers' while welcoming compliant operators. This action was the DFPI's fourth enforcement action against crypto ATM operators in a short period, following a $300,000 fine against Coinme in June 2025. No criminal charges or findings of intentional fraud were made in this action.","heading":"California DFPI Enforcement Action (October 2025)","sources":[{"url":"https://decrypt.co/347010/california-regulator-fines-bitcoin-atm-operator-coinhub-765k","name":"California Regulator Fines Bitcoin ATM Operator Coinhub $675K — Decrypt","type":"news_article","credibility":2},{"url":"https://finance.yahoo.com/news/california-regulator-fines-bitcoin-atm-184330297.html","name":"California Regulator Fines Bitcoin ATM Operator Coinhub $675K — Yahoo Finance","type":"news_article","credibility":2},{"url":"https://dfpi.ca.gov/wp-content/uploads/2025/10/Consent-Order-LSGT-Services_-LLC-dba-Coinhub.pdf","name":"DFPI Consent Order — LSGT Services LLC dba Coinhub (PDF)","type":"regulatory","credibility":1}],"severity":"high"},{"content":"The Connecticut Department of Banking issued a consent order against LSGT Services LLC doing business as Coinhub in 2023. According to public records, the company operated virtual currency kiosks in Connecticut starting in 2022. The Connecticut regulator found that transactions at these kiosks resulted in virtual currency being purchased with consumers' funds and transmitted to third parties, triggering Connecticut's money transmission regulations, which the company was not fully complying with. Coinhub voluntarily ceased operating kiosks in Connecticut on June 8, 2023. The specific penalty amounts and all consent order terms were contained in the order document on file with the Connecticut Department of Banking; the PDF was not machine-readable for this investigation but the order is confirmed in public regulatory records.","heading":"Connecticut Department of Banking Consent Order (2023)","sources":[{"url":"https://portal.ct.gov/-/media/DOB/Enforcement/Consumer-Credit/2023-CC-Orders/LSGT-Services-LLC-dba-Coinhub-dba-Lowest-Fee-Bitcoin-ATMs--Consent-Order.pdf","name":"Connecticut Department of Banking — LSGT Services LLC dba Coinhub Consent Order (2023)","type":"regulatory","credibility":1}],"severity":"medium"},{"content":"On September 11, 2024, U.S. Senate Majority Whip Dick Durbin (D-IL) and six Senate Democrats sent letters to the ten largest Bitcoin ATM operators — including Coinhub — calling for 'immediate action' to address financial fraud against elderly Americans. The Senators cited a specific instance in which a small business owner in Springfield, Illinois, reported that a Coinhub machine in his store had 'repeatedly been used by elderly individuals to deposit large sums of money at the urging of fraudsters.' The letter noted that reported losses from Bitcoin ATM fraud grew nearly tenfold between 2020 and 2023, from $12 million to $114 million. The letter is a Congressional inquiry, not a legal finding or charge. Senator Durbin later introduced the Crypto ATM Fraud Prevention Act on February 25, 2025, citing the continuing use of these machines in elder fraud schemes.","heading":"U.S. Senate Correspondence — Elder Fraud Concerns (September 2024)","sources":[{"url":"https://www.judiciary.senate.gov/press/dem/releases/durbin-senate-democrats-push-ten-largest-bitcoin-atm-operators-to-curb-fraud-against-elderly-americans","name":"Durbin, Senate Democrats Push Ten Largest Bitcoin ATM Operators To Curb Fraud Against Elderly Americans — Senate Judiciary Committee","type":"regulatory","credibility":1},{"url":"https://www.judiciary.senate.gov/imo/media/doc/2024.9.11_Letter%20re%20Bitcoin%20ATM%20Fraud_combined.pdf","name":"Senate letters to ATM operators — combined PDF","type":"regulatory","credibility":1},{"url":"https://www.congress.gov/bill/119th-congress/senate-bill/710/all-info","name":"Crypto ATM Fraud Prevention Act — Congress.gov","type":"regulatory","credibility":1}],"severity":"high"},{"content":"An investigation published by the International Consortium of Investigative Journalists (ICIJ) as part of its 'Coin Laundry' series reported, based on blockchain data reviewed by cryptocurrency experts, that Kraken transferred more than $700 million worth of bitcoin to Coinhub in recent years, making Kraken a significant liquidity provider to the ATM network. The ICIJ's broader investigation found that Kraken transferred a total of at least $1.1 billion to crypto ATM operators across the industry. The ICIJ reported that Coinhub did not respond to requests for comment. The investigation noted that major crypto companies continued selling large sums of bitcoin to ATM operators after attorneys general in Massachusetts, Iowa, and Washington D.C. alleged that top operators' machines were handling a high proportion of scam-related transactions. The ICIJ's reporting is investigative journalism, not a legal or regulatory determination, and no formal charge or finding has been issued against Coinhub or Kraken based on these transactions.","heading":"ICIJ 'Coin Laundry' Investigation — Kraken Liquidity and Scam Transactions","sources":[{"url":"https://www.icij.org/investigations/coin-laundry/amid-a-scam-crackdown-crypto-giants-keep-fueling-bitcoin-atms/","name":"Amid a scam crackdown, crypto giants keep fueling bitcoin ATMs — ICIJ","type":"news_article","credibility":1},{"url":"https://www.icij.org/investigations/coin-laundry/retailers-keep-cashing-in-on-crypto-atms-as-scams-surge/","name":"Retailers keep cashing in on crypto ATMs as scams surge — ICIJ","type":"news_article","credibility":1}],"severity":"high"},{"content":"The Boston Globe's July 2026 investigation documented specific cases of fraud victims who transacted at Coinhub machines in Massachusetts. At a single Coinhub machine at Sam's Food Store in Haverhill, Massachusetts, at least five victims lost a combined approximately $128,000 over two years. Haverhill police traced approximately $500,000 in fraud losses to seven Coinhub machines in that city alone. Statewide, the FBI reported approximately $7 million in Massachusetts fraud losses linked to Bitcoin ATMs, with local investigators stating the actual total is likely higher. Specific documented cases from the Globe's investigation include: a Merrimac woman who deposited $21,790 in April 2023 after scammers impersonated Apple and bank support — police recovered the cash and the woman later settled confidentially with Coinhub; a woman who deposited $5,500 in July 2024 while undergoing cancer treatment after scammers impersonated law enforcement, with Coinhub charging a 20.5% fee of approximately $1,130 on the transaction; and a man who deposited $42,000 after scammers impersonated the Texas Attorney General's office. In these cases the fraud was perpetrated by third-party scammers, not by Coinhub; however, investigators and the Globe reported that Coinhub machines were the payment mechanism used. Christopher Short was quoted as stating 'We are very disappointed that we are becoming the victim' and compared crypto kiosks to 'Coca-Cola vending machines,' arguing operators bear no responsibility for customer misuse. Haverhill voted 10-0 in March 2025 to ban crypto kiosks within city limits, fining host businesses $300 per day for violations; the municipalities of Gloucester, Peabody, and Waltham took similar steps.","heading":"Documented Victim Losses and Law Enforcement Findings","sources":[{"url":"https://apps.bostonglobe.com/2026/07/storylab/coinhub-bitcoin-atm-crypto-scam/","name":"Bitcoin ATM scams are invading Mass. and we're not doing enough about it — Boston Globe (July 2026)","type":"news_article","credibility":2}],"severity":"high"},{"content":"Crypto ATM fraud losses reached $388 million in 2025 according to FBI Internet Crime Complaint Center (IC3) data, a 58% increase from 2024. The FBI received 13,460 complaints linked to crypto ATM scams in 2025, a 23% rise from the prior year. Adults aged 60 and older accounted for 6,188 of those complaints and approximately $257 million in losses, representing roughly 66% of total dollar losses. The CFTC issued a consumer advisory in August 2026 titled 'Pause Before You Pay,' warning that scammers use 'impersonation, urgency, and unusual payment methods' to push victims into irreversible ATM transactions and emphasizing that legitimate government agencies do not instruct consumers to move money through crypto kiosks. These figures cover the entire crypto ATM industry; they are not attributed to Coinhub alone. Coinhub has not been individually charged in connection with these aggregate losses.","heading":"Industry-Wide Fraud Loss Context — FBI and CFTC Data","sources":[{"url":"https://www.cryptotimes.io/2026/08/27/cftc-issues-warning-as-crypto-atm-scams-top-388m/","name":"CFTC Issues Warning as Crypto ATM Scams Top $388M — CryptoTimes","type":"news_article","credibility":2},{"url":"https://www.yahoo.com/news/articles/fbi-warns-bitcoin-atm-scams-153058873.html","name":"FBI Warns Of Bitcoin ATM Scams: $333M Lost To Crypto Fraud In 2025 — Yahoo Finance","type":"news_article","credibility":2},{"url":"https://www.tomshardware.com/tech-industry/cryptocurrency/americans-lost-usd333-million-to-bitcoin-atm-fraud-in-2025-fbi-says-there-is-a-clear-and-constant-rise-of-this-scam-and-that-it-is-not-slowing-down","name":"Americans lost $333 million to Bitcoin ATM fraud in 2025 — Tom's Hardware","type":"news_article","credibility":2},{"url":"https://www.techtimes.com/articles/323934/20260811/crypto-atms-extracted-389m-elderly-victims-2025-austrac-us-states-crack-down.htm","name":"Crypto ATMs Extracted $389M From Elderly Victims in 2025 as AUSTRAC, US States Crack Down — TechTimes","type":"news_article","credibility":2}],"severity":"high"},{"content":"In response to mounting fraud losses, several U.S. states have enacted bans or significant restrictions on crypto ATM operations. Indiana became the first state to ban crypto kiosks outright, with a bipartisan bill signed into law on March 9, 2026. Tennessee enacted a statewide ban effective July 1, 2026 — the second such ban — classifying operation or hosting of crypto ATMs as a misdemeanor and extending criminal liability to businesses that host the machines. Vermont maintained a moratorium on new kiosk installations through at least July 1, 2026. As of mid-2026, thirty states had passed some form of crypto kiosk legislation since 2023, with 13 laws enacted in 2026 alone. Massachusetts, where Coinhub operates approximately 500 machines, remained largely unregulated as of the time of the Boston Globe's July 2026 investigation. The Crypto ATM Fraud Prevention Act (S.710), introduced in the U.S. Senate by Dick Durbin on February 25, 2025, would impose federal-level transaction limits, disclosure requirements, and anti-fraud measures on ATM operators including Coinhub.","heading":"State Bans and Expanding Regulatory Pressure","sources":[{"url":"https://www.theblock.co/post/398800/tennessee-bans-crypto-atms-statewide-joining-indiana-fraud-crackdown","name":"Tennessee bans crypto ATMs statewide, joining Indiana in fraud crackdown — The Block","type":"news_article","credibility":2},{"url":"https://www.firstfedsavings.bank/indiana-bans-crypto-kiosks-to-combat-fraud/","name":"Indiana Bans Crypto Kiosks to Combat Fraud — First Federal Savings Bank","type":"news_article","credibility":2},{"url":"https://www.aarp.org/advocacy/crypto-atm-fraud-protections/","name":"How States Are Taking Aim at Combating Crypto ATM Fraud — AARP","type":"news_article","credibility":2},{"url":"https://www.congress.gov/bill/119th-congress/senate-bill/710/all-info","name":"Crypto ATM Fraud Prevention Act S.710 — Congress.gov","type":"regulatory","credibility":1}],"severity":"medium"},{"content":"Bitcoin Depot, which previously held the largest market share among U.S. crypto ATM operators with approximately 8,400 machines, fil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y in May 2026. Court filings cited a significant revenue decline that followed the company's implementation of stricter identity verification measures to curb scam-related transactions. Bitcoin Depot stated that its quarterly revenue was cut in half after imposing these measures. This bankruptcy is relevant to assessing Coinhub's business environment because it suggests that anti-fraud compliance measures carry material business risk for ATM operators, and because Bitcoin Depot's exit elevated Coinhub's relative market position. Massachusetts has also initiated litigation against Bitcoin Depot, alleging that it knowingly facilitated crypto scams — a legal proceeding that may create precedent applicable to other operators.
